The long mangalsutra design is a beautiful and traditional necklace that holds deep significance in Indian culture. It is known for its elongated length, typically reaching the chest area, which sets it apart from shorter mangalsutra styles. This design represents the everlasting bond between a married couple and serves as a symbol of love, commitment, and marital bliss.

Crafted with meticulous attention to detail, the long mangalsutra features a delicate chain adorned with black beads or gold links, interspersed with intricately designed gold or diamond pendants. These pendants often showcase traditional motifs such as the auspicious mangalsutra pendant, floral patterns, or religious symbols like the Om or the Swastika.
